-
[置顶]软件接口设计怎么做?前后端分离软件接口设计思路
本文关于软件接口设计怎么做?前后端分离软件接口设计思路。好的系统架构离不开好的接口设计,因此,真正懂接口设计的人往往是软件设计队伍中的稀缺型人才。为什么在接口制定标准中说:一流的企业做标准,二流的企业...
-
[置顶]接口管理如何做?接口实现版本管理的意义和最佳方法
本文关于接口管理如何做?接口实现版本管理的意义和最佳方法。API版本管理的重要性不言而喻,对于API的设计者和使用者而言,版本管理都有着非常重要的意义。下面会从WEB API 版本管理的角度提供几种常...
-
[置顶]实现API管理系统的关键
下面将通过几个关键词的形式说明API管理的重要性和未来的实现方式。1.生命周期管理在整个API生命周期中更深入地集成所有工具将进一步提高生命周期循环的速度,而且更重要的是提供满足消费者需求的API。这...
-
详解Mybatis中的CRUD
详解Mybatis中的CRUD1、namespacenamespace中的包名要和Dao/mapper接口的包名一致!2、 select选择,查询语句;id:就是对应的namespace中的方法名;r...
-
springBoot启动时让方法自动执行的几种实现方式
springBoot启动时让方法自动执行的几种实现方式在springBoot中我们有时候需要让项目在启动时提前加载相应的数据或者执行某个方法,那么实现提前加载的方式有哪些呢?接下来我带领大家逐个解答1...
-
Java中内核线程理论及实例详解
Java中内核线程理论及实例详解1、概念内核线程是直接由操作系统内核控制的,内核通过调度器来完成内核线程的调度并负责将其映射到处理器上执行。内核态下的线程执行速度理论上是最高的,但是用户不会直接操作内...
-
详解jvm对象的创建和分配
详解jvm对象的创建和分配对象的创建创建方式1、 new 关键字直接创建。 new ObjectName()。2、通过 Class 反射对象的 newInstance() 方法。ObjectName ...
-
JetBrains IntelliJ IDEA 优化教超详细程
JetBrains IntelliJ IDEA 优化教超详细程本教程基于 JetBrains IntelliJ IDEA 2020.3.2 编写。JetBrains IntelliJ IDEA 下载地...
-
Java数据结构与算法入门实例详解
Java数据结构与算法入门实例详解第一部分:java数据结构要理解Java数据结构,必须能清楚何为数据结构?数据结构:Data_Structure,它是储存数据的一种结构体,在此结构中储存一些数据,而...
-
Java 确保某个Bean类被最后执行的几种实现方式
Java 确保某个Bean类被最后执行的几种实现方式一、事出有因 最近有一个场景,因同一个项目中不同JAR包依赖同一个组件,但依赖组件的版本不同,导致无论使用哪个版本都报错(无法同时兼容两个JAR包...
-
Spring中@DependsOn注解的作用及实现原理解析
Spring中@DependsOn注解的作用及实现原理解析本文给大家讲解Spring中@DependsOn注解的作用及实现原理!官方文档解释Beans on which the current bea...
-
Spring中SmartLifecycle和Lifecycle的作用和区别
Spring中SmartLifecycle和Lifecycle的作用和区别本文基于SpringBoot 2.5.0-M2讲解Spring中Lifecycle和SmartLifecycle的作用和区别,...
-
Java 实现定时任务的三种方法
Java 实现定时任务的三种方法是的,不用任何框架,用我们朴素的 java 编程语言就能实现定时任务。今天,栈长就介绍 3 种实现方法,教你如何使用 JDK 实现定时任务!1、 sleep这也是我们最...
